Prairie View offers a complete range of behavioral and mental health services for children, adolescents, adults and older adults. A multidisciplinary team of psychiatrists, psychologists, social workers and nurses work together to develop an individualized treatment plan for each person.

Psychiatric and Counseling Services
Specialized services are offered in several areas including:

  • Evaluation and treatment for children, adolescents and their families
  • Evaluation and treatment for older adults, their families and caregivers
  • Outpatient psychotherapy and medication management for all ages
  • Psycho-educational groups
  • Psychiatric hospital, partial hospital and state-accredited, special purpose school in Newton
  • Employee Assistance Program and workplace

Clinical Specialties

  • Anxiety disorders
  • Mood disorders
  • Alcohol and substance abuse
  • Attention Deficit Disorder (ADD)
  • Stress management
  • Developmental issues
  • Eating disorders
  • Cognitive Disorders

About Prairie View
Prairie View has eight outpatient locations providing behavioral and mental health evaluations, medication management and therapy. Prairie View Process Solutions Group offers workplace services including consulting and an Employee Assistance Program. A 38-bed psychiatric hospital, intensive residential program, special purpose school and a partial hospital are located on Prairie View’s main campus in Newton, Kansas.
